The Slutiški village is a very ethnographic village with a layout and buildings typical of the Latgale region, complete with decorated windows and facades. The Slutiški Old Believers House features a museum focusing on the cultural environment and traditions of the Old Believers. Dole Island is the largest river island in Latvia, and it is the site of the Dole baronial estate. The mansion of the estate was built in 1898 by the aristocratic family which owned the estate. Today the mansion is home to the Dole Museum with a rich exhibition which tells about the lives of people on the shores of the Daugava River. The adjoining park features ethnographic buildings, as well as lamprey and salmon spawning grounds. There are five unique cannons that were found in Salaspils when a new stadium was being built there. In 1910, a tsarist military camp was here, and a monument to Tsar Peter the Great was unveiled. One of the cannons is in the exhibition of the museum itself.

There are two islands here – Suur Pakri (Great Pakri) and Väike Pakri (Small Pakri). They are 3 km to the West of Paldiski. During Soviet times, the islands were used for target practice by the Soviet air force, which is seen in the many craters and spent munitions that can be found on the island even today. The island is mostly covered with scrappy areas of juniper, but the limestone cliffs at the northern and north-eastern end of the island are quite impressive – as much as 6 m in height.

Ģimenes uzņēmums Svētes pagastā, netālu no Jelgavas. Kopš 2019.gada šeit top dažādi Latvijas priežu produkti, kas vērtīgi kā imunitātei, tā arī veselībai. Mītavas Čiekurs produktu galvenā sastāvdaļa ir Parastā priede (Pinus sylvestris). Tā bagāta ar ēterisko eļļu, sveķiem, miecvielām, C vitamīnu u.c. vērtīgām vielām. Tiek gatavotas priežu čiekuru karameles, čiekuru sīrupa zefīri, želejkončas, priežu čiekuru zapte, karamelizēti čiekuri sīrupā, šokolādē, kā arī priežu pumpuru sīrups un tēja.

Ekskursija norisinās 90-120 minūtes, kuru laikā atraktīvais saimnieks Reinis pastāstīs par uzņēmuma vēsturi, dalīsies receptēs, pagatavos katram apmeklētājam gardu dāvanu (čiekuru marmelādi), kā arī protams- varēs degustēst dažādos priežu produktus.
Noslēgumā, protams būs iespēja iegādāties Mītavas Čiekurs produkciju par izdevīgāku cenu, kā veikalos.

Papildu pirms vai pēc ekskursijas iespējams ieturēties ar uz ugunskura gatavotu pupiņu zupu ar lauku kūpinājumiem, soļanku vai biešu zupu.

Tūristus uzņem nupat uzbūvētajā ekskursiju telpā- Čiekurnīcā. Uzņemt var līdz pat 60 interesentiem reizē.

In Soviet times, the border guards of Ventspils established a major complex of buildings, open areas and various objects. Most of these are no longer in use, and the area is not under guard.

This tour leads to the popular seaside resort towns in Lithuania and Latvia, from Nida on the Curonian Spit to Jūrmala on the Gulf of Riga. The first stage of the route runs through the Curonian Spit to the city of Klaipėda with its symbol – the wooden sailing ship – and its old town resembling German towns in terms of architecture. You will then visit the Lithuanian summer beach capital Palanga with some of its top sights being the Botanical Park, the Amber Museum, the pedestrian street of J. Basanavičius and the Sea Pier. Next, the route will take you to the former fishermen village of Šventoji, now a resort town, near which the Žemaičių alkas (Samogitian Sanctuary) is located – an ancient pagan sanctuary. After crossing the border of Lithuania/Latvia you will reach Liepāja – known as the windiest city in Latvia. Should you be interested in military heritage, you will find that in the former military port of Karosta. The tour continues to reach Ventspils, another seaside city. Here, you can go on a voyage on a small vessel on the river Venta river and out to the sea, walk along the riverside, go for a ride on the narrow-gauge train called “Mazbānītis”, marvel at greenery in the form of clocks made of flowers, spot the iconic cows of Ventspils – multiple sculptures scattered around the city streets. At the end of the tour, you will drive to Jūrmala and walk on the Baltic Coastal Hiking Route through the longest Latvian resort cities boasting with its widest sandy beaches.

Located at the Lake Burtnieks southern shore, these are wetland meadows which are regularly flooded and which are important places for various birds, including the corn - crake, to nest. This is part on the environmentallyrestricted area which covers the meadows of Lake Burtnieks.

The Gardening Institute is the leading scholarly centre for fruit and vegetable research in Latvia.  The institute specialises in selection and introduction of plant cultivars that are suitable for cultivation under the agro-climatic conditions in the Baltic countries, have high nutrition value and are rich in fibre content.

The Rožlejas farm is in the Džūkste Parish of the Tukums Administrative District, where the Eastern Courlandian highlands interact with the Heath lowlands.  The parents of the current owner, Jānis Ukše, began work there in 1989, establishing a natural farm to grow sugar beets and then also wheat.  Thanks to thoughtful farming, Rožlejas has, over the past quarter-century, turned into one of the largest grain farms in Western Latvia.  The owners have taken active part in EU projects to purchase modern equipment and to build hangars for the storage of grain and equipment.  The farm specialises in winter barley and winter wheat, using ~1,200 ha of land for that purpose.

Preiļu Siers is the largest cheese manufacturer in Latvia and exports 90% of its output.  There are three “Preilis” stores in the town (Daugavpils Street 66A, Tirgus laukums 5, Rēzeknes iela 15) where are the widest range of Preiļu Siers products. Three kind of tastings of cheese "Čedars" produced in Preiļi, as well as "Čedars" cheese ice cream and a movie about the company are offered by local home producers "Pampūkas" beach terrace cafe, located in the active part of the city - beach area of Preiļi Park  (pre-registration by phone 25867735, runs from the second Sunday of May till the second Sunday of September). In Preiļi , next to A/S "Preiļu siers" factory (Daugavpils iela 75) is one of few monuments to cheese in the world – the only one of its kind in Latvia.  There are only four monuments for cheese in the world, two of them located in France, and one in each - Canada and USA. Therefore Preili can safely be called the cheese capital of Latvia.

Pusceļā starp Madonu un Cesvaini, Sarkaņu pagasta Biksēres “Jaundilmaņos”  dzimis Latvijas Bērnu ķirurģijas pamatlicējs, traumatalogs un ortopēds, izcils bērnu ārsts Aleksandrs Bieziņš (1897.-1975.). Tagad viņa dzimtajās mājās ierīkots muzejs, Paula Stradiņa Medicīnas vēstures muzeja filiāle.

The café is in the centre of Ludza, offering a large menu and complex lunches.  A speciality of the house is freshwater fish from lakes in Latgale.

Latvian cuisine: Pike, tench, carp and pike-perch dishes, with blood sausage, other sausages and pig’s snout prepared on order for the Winter Solstice.

Special foods: Cold appetizer of ground fish with ingredients

С XV века в Приекуле правил род баронов Корфов. Один из них – Иоганн Альберт Корф (1697 - 1766.) был президентом Петербургской Академии наук (1734 - 1740 гг.), дипломатом и литератором, который занимался исследованием истории Курземе. Приекульский замок находится на западе от улицы Айзпуте, на берегу реки Вирга. Первоначально дворец господской усадьбы построили в XVIII веке, а в конце XIX века велись большие работы по перестройке здания (проект Пауля Макса Берчи). В здании находится Приекульская средняя школа. Примерно в 100 м к востоку от господской усадьбы возвышается смотровая башня усадьбы (построена в конце XIX века), над которой развевается государственный флаг Латвии.
